Named after being mis-identified while returning a uHaul, the pop’n’roll band We Are Scientists has been making melancholic, nostalgic, and melodic songs, familiar and fun, for some 20 years. Since their debut album With Love And Squalor, they’ve wandered into the worlds of comedy and English soccer while continuing their own spin on indie rock with and without synths. Keith Murray and Chris Cain, on their latest, Qualifying Miles, return to a more direct, "band in a room" sound, reminiscent of the '90s guitar rock heroes of their youth with pedal boards aplenty and rock waltzes. We Are Scientists, with touring drummer, Keith Carne, plays in-studio.
Set list: 1. Please Don't Say It 2. Dead Letters 3. What You Want Is Gone
